Both end cap faces show percussive damage — multiple irregular impact sites, concave breaks, and chipped surface areas consistent with deliberate extraction of agate material for use in traditional Tibetan medicine practice. In Tibetan medical tradition, material from ancient and sacred beads — particularly highly charged pieces believed to have accumulated spiritual potency through centuries of use — was sometimes carefully removed and ground into medicine preparations. The resulting damage to the end cap faces is not accidental impact: it is the product of deliberate, repeated percussion, creating the irregular multi-break surfaces visible clearly in Images 2, 3, 4, 11, and 12. A bead that has been used for medicine digs has been trusted twice — once as a worn object, once as a healing one. The damage is not a deduction from its significance; in traditional Tibetan collecting, it is an addition.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p class=\"font-claude-response-body break-words whitespace-normal\"\u003eThis bead is known in Chinese collecting tradition as a 黑白珠 (hēi bái zhū — black-white bead): a natural bicolour agate in which the stone itself produces a dark central zone flanked by pale end caps, with no etching applied.
